Hello,

 

I am trying to setup a Power Automate Flow that creates a sharepoint folder / group and then assigns that group specific permissions so they are the only group with access to that folder.

 

To accomplish this I have been using the "Send HTTP Request to Sharepoint" and have managed to create the folder and group but cannot find anything on how to provide permissions for a group to the specified folder. 

 

It appears that I can either use the HTTP request to provide access to a list and only lists or the prebuilt "Grant Permissions.." action that only works for individuals.

 

Can anyone help?

    Yep!

     

    The "Item ID" they refer to is the ID of the folder. To SharePoint, a folder is just another item. It has an ID against it.
